			| Sameer is BE (Electrical) from C. R. State College of Engineering, Murthal, Haryana and Masters in Business Administration from IIT - Roorkee (University of Roorkee) having over ten years of experience in areas of Information Technology, Consulting, e-Governance and Government Advisory with exposure in area of advocacy, training, process reforms, process innovation, project handling, authoring publications, relationship management, change management and business development. Worked in diverse organizations like Ernst & Young, TCS, HCL Infosystems, Government of India (GOI) and NISG and exposure as a trainee in ICICI Ltd, BHEL and Vintron Netedge. Sameer has done extensive reasearch in e-Governance in India and his work is archieved my multiple international agencies and is published in key publications. He started the first ever e-group on e-Governance in India and created big waves in the e-governance community in India. He is the winner of national award for e-Governance from Government of India and international award for online contribution from National IT Council, Malaysia.
